The UK gives £20M to 75 English museums for upgrades, jobs, and longer hours.
The UK government has allocated £20 million to 75 museums across England through the Museum Renewal Fund, part of a larger £270 million Arts Everywhere initiative, to ensure long-term sustainability and public access.
Funding will support facility improvements, expanded programs, extended hours, and job preservation, with grants ranging from £11,000 to over £1 million.
Major recipients include York Museums Trust, Hampshire Cultural Trust, and Birmingham Museums Trust.
The investment aims to strengthen cultural access, preserve heritage, and boost regional economies, with officials highlighting museums’ role in education, community engagement, and national identity.
